软件开发外包服务:企业效率提升的关键选择
在当今数字化时代,软件开发外包服务已成为企业提升效率、降低成本的重要策略。越来越多的公司选择将软件开发任务交给专业的外包团队,以便集中精力于核心业务。本文将深入探讨软件开发外包服务如何帮助企业解锁效率提升的秘诀,以及在选择外包服务时需要考虑的关键因素。
明确外包需求:制定清晰的项目目标
在选择软件开发外包服务之前,企业必须明确自身的需求和项目目标。这包括确定项目的范围、功能要求、技术规格以及预期的交付时间。清晰的需求定义不仅有助于外包团队更好地理解项目,还能确保最终交付的产品符合企业的期望。
为了有效管理外包项目,企业可以考虑使用专业的项目管理工具。ONES 研发管理平台提供了全面的项目管理功能,能够帮助企业和外包团队更好地协作,实时跟踪项目进度,确保项目按计划推进。
选择合适的外包伙伴:技术实力与行业经验并重
选择合适的软件开发外包服务提供商是成功的关键。企业应该仔细评估潜在合作伙伴的技术实力、行业经验、过往项目案例以及客户评价。一个理想的外包伙伴不仅应具备强大的技术能力,还应该对你所在行业有深入的理解。
在评估外包伙伴时,可以要求他们提供详细的技术方案和项目管理计划。优秀的外包团队通常会使用先进的项目管理和协作工具,如ONES 研发管理平台,这些工具可以提高项目透明度,促进团队间的有效沟通。
建立有效的沟通机制:保障项目顺利进行
在软件开发外包服务中,良好的沟通是项目成功的基石。企业需要与外包团队建立清晰的沟通渠道和定期的会议机制,确保项目进展、问题和需求变更能够及时得到讨论和解决。
为了提高沟通效率,可以利用专业的协作工具。ONES 研发管理平台提供了实时的任务协作和文档管理功能,使得团队成员可以随时了解项目状态,共享重要信息,大大减少了沟通成本和误解的可能性。
注重知识转移:确保长期可持续发展
在软件开发外包服务过程中,知识转移是一个常被忽视但却至关重要的环节。企业应该要求外包团队提供详细的文档、代码注释和培训,以确保内部团队能够理解和维护开发的系统。
为了更好地管理知识资产,企业可以使用专门的知识管理系统。ONES 研发管理平台集成了强大的知识库功能,可以轻松存储和组织项目文档、技术规范和最佳实践,为未来的维护和升级提供重要支持。
制定严格的质量控制措施:确保交付质量
在软件开发外包服务中,质量控制是不容忽视的环节。企业应该与外包团队共同制定详细的质量标准和测试计划,确保交付的软件符合预期的质量要求。这包括进行代码审查、自动化测试、性能测试和安全测试等。
为了更好地管理测试过程,可以使用专业的测试管理工具。ONES 研发管理平台提供了全面的测试管理功能,可以帮助团队系统地规划、执行和跟踪测试案例,确保软件质量达到预期水平。
总结来说,软件开发外包服务为企业提供了一种灵活高效的方式来实现技术创新和业务增长。通过明确需求、选择合适的合作伙伴、建立有效的沟通机制、注重知识转移和实施严格的质量控制,企业可以充分发挥外包服务的优势,提升效率,降低成本。在这个过程中,利用像ONES 研发管理平台这样的专业工具可以极大地提高项目管理效率和协作质量。随着技术的不断进步,软件开发外包服务将继续为企业创造价值,推动业务创新和数字化转型。